Who should not take whey?
Risks. People with milk allergy or sensitivity should not use whey protein. It could cause an allergic reaction. If you have kidney disease, check with a doctor before using any type of protein powder.When should I take whey protein?
The best time to take whey protein is within 1 hour of finishing your workout to help the recovery of your muscles. However studies show the repair and regrowth of the body can take up to 48 hours. This is why it’s seen as optimal to take between 20g to 30g of whey protein at any time of the day.

Is whey protein good for weight loss?
Taking whey protein is a great way to increase your protein intake, which should have major benefits for weight loss. Studies have shown that replacing other sources of calories with whey protein, combined with weight lifting, can cause weight loss of about 8 pounds (3.5 kg) while increasing lean muscle mass ( 35 ).Can I drink protein shake without workout?

Whey protein supplements promote weight loss, enhance muscle growth and reduce hunger in both men and women. A 23-week study of overweight adults found that adding 56 grams of whey protein per day led to 5 pounds (2.3kg) greater fat loss than the same amount of soy protein or carbs ( 1 ).
Does whey cause hair loss?
There is no evidence that consuming whey protein will cause you to start losing your hair. This is especially true for people who weren’t experiencing any kind of hair thinning or receding hairline prior to beginning to use protein regularly.

Are protein shakes better before or after a workout?
Protein plays an important role in repairing and rebuilding your muscles after exercise, and many people use protein shakes after their workouts to aid this process. However, research suggests it doesn’t matter whether you drink a protein shake before or after your workout.
Can you just drink protein shakes to gain muscle?
Only use protein shakes as a compliment to your diet. And remember – in order to see any benefit from protein shakes, you must be exercising regularly as well. Protein on its own does not magically build up muscle. It is through repairing muscle torn by exercise that protein helps muscle grow.

How much protein should I eat a day?
According to the Dietary Reference Intake report for macronutrients, a sedentary adult should consume 0.8 grams of protein per kilogram of body weight, or 0.36 grams per pound. That means that the average sedentary man should eat about 56 grams of protein per day, and the average woman should eat about 46 grams.

Is it OK to workout on an empty stomach?
Working out on an empty stomach won’t hurt you—and it may actually help, depending on your goal. But first, the downsides. Exercising before eating comes with the risk of “bonking”—the actual sports term for feeling lethargic or light-headed due to low blood sugar.
